Subnormal nth roots of quasinormal operators are quasinormal
Journal of Functional Analysis ( IF 1.7 ) Pub Date : 2021-03-17 , DOI: 10.1016/j.jfa.2021.109001
Paweł Pietrzycki , Jan Stochel

In a recent paper [11], R.E. Curto, S.H. Lee and J. Yoon asked the following question. Let A be a subnormal operator, and assume that A2 is quasinormal. Does it follow that A is quasinormal? In this paper, we answer that question in the affirmative. In fact, we prove a more general result that subnormal nth roots of quasinormal operators are quasinormal. Research on this problem has led us to a new criterion for a semispectral measure on the half-line to be spectral, written in terms of its two “moments”.
